Automated Optical Inspection (AOI) is a type of industrial automation technology used to inspect products for defects. It uses cameras and specialized software to detect and classify defects in a variety of materials, including printed circuit boards, plastic parts, and textiles. AOI systems can detect a wide range of defects, including missing components, incorrect components, misalignment, and surface defects. AOI systems are used in a variety of industries, including electronics, automotive, and medical device manufacturing.
AOI systems are typically used in the final stages of production, after manual inspection and other quality control processes have been completed. They are designed to be fast and accurate, and can detect defects that may be missed by manual inspection. AOI systems can also be used to monitor production processes, helping to ensure that products meet quality standards.
